A person with clinical depression, an ex-monk, a vegetarian cook, a ticket seller, an artist, a pensioner, a businessman and a person I can’t really say anything specific about. They were my classmates. How did it happen? It was all thanks to a very special school and a unique educational system ("find det, du er god til" - find what you are good at). Rørvig Folkehøjskole is one of Denmark’s many folk schools.

Birger, a great artist and an eccentric, once said about our mutual friend: "He wanted to leave the school and travel around the world but was back in three days. It must have been a very small world.". Or a very interesting school to go back to.
